Hi! I have an issue with my js client sending requests with custom metadata:

commentsClient.getComments(request, metadata, function (err, res) {

I'm using lazy init (as shown in README)

  GRPCWeb.handle(CommentsService::Service) do
    require_relative '../../app/grpc/services/comments_service.rb'
    GetCommentsService.new
  end

and my _call argument is always nil

def get_comments(request, _call = nil)
    return CommentResponse.new(comment: "Hello #{request.resourceId}")

As I have seen in the Golang implementation of GRPC-web, they access headers through the _call argument. I've briefly read sources (so I might be completely wrong, sorry in advance), and its look like

Is it possible to access env or headers is the service implementation?
